Anchorage is the largest city in Alaska and is best known as a base town for exploring the incredible wilderness surrounding the city.
The city provides easy access to the breathtaking Kenai Fjords National Park, which is packed with glaciers, lakes and wildlife, and the beautiful Chugach State Park and National Forest, which has dense forests, mountains and lakes. Both national parks have great hiking trails and camping options.
Top things to do in the city of Anchorage include visiting the Alaska Native Heritage Center, which displays traditional crafts and replicas houses of local indigenous groups, visiting the Alaska Wildlife Conservation Center and exploring the Anchorage Museum, which details local history.
The best time to visit Anchorage is in the summer months of June, July and August, when the weather is warm and exploring the national parks.

Anchorage is Alaska's largest city, and is known for its many cultural sites, such as the Alaska Native Heritage Centre, or find out more about the rich history of the area at the Anchorage Museum.
The Tony Knowles Coastal Trail is a beautiful walk, and one that is popular with visitors. The 11-mile trail is also a great spot for biking, and boasting incredible scenery along the way. Nearby are the Kenai Fjords and Lake Clark National Park, both which provide beautiful views of the Alaskan landscape.
